    /**
     * This class contains the features a client can specify, and arguments to those features.
     * Clients can later retrieve the ExtendedOptions from an ExtendedBitmapDrawable and change the
     * parameters, which will be reflected immediately.
     */
    public static class ExtendedOptions {

        /**
         * Summary:
         * This feature enables you to draw decoded bitmap in order on the screen, to give the
         * visual effect of a single decode thread.
         *
         * <p/>
         * Explanation:
         * Since DecodeTasks are asynchronous, multiple tasks may finish decoding at different
         * times. To have a smooth user experience, provide a shared {@link DecodeAggregator} to all
         * the ExtendedBitmapDrawables, and the decode aggregator will hold finished decodes so they
         * come back in order.
         *
         * <p/>
         * Pros:
         * Visual consistency. Images are not popping up randomly all over the place.
         *
         * <p/>
         * Cons:
         * Artificial delay. Images are not drawn as soon as they are decoded. They must wait
         * for their turn.
         *
         * <p/>
         * Requirements:
         * Set {@link #decodeAggregator} to a shared {@link DecodeAggregator}.
         */
        public static final int FEATURE_ORDERED_DISPLAY = 1;

        /**
         * Summary:
         * This feature enables the image to move in parallax as the user scrolls, to give visual
         * flair to your images.
         *
         * <p/>
         * Explanation:
         * When the user scrolls D pixels in the vertical direction, this ExtendedBitmapDrawable
         * shifts its Bitmap f(D) pixels in the vertical direction before drawing to the screen.
         * Depending on the function f, the parallax effect can give varying interesting results.
         *
         * <p/>
         * Pros:
         * Visual pop and playfulness. Feeling of movement. Pleasantly surprise your users.
         *
         * <p/>
         * Cons:
         * Some users report motion sickness with certain speed multiplier values. Decode height
         * must be greater than visual bounds to account for the parallax. This uses more memory and
         * decoding time.
         *
         * <p/>
         * Requirements:
         * Set {@link #parallaxSpeedMultiplier} to the ratio between the decoded height and the
         * visual bound height. Call {@link ExtendedBitmapDrawable#setDecodeDimensions(int, int)}
         * with the height multiplied by {@link #parallaxSpeedMultiplier}.
         * Call {@link ExtendedBitmapDrawable#setParallaxFraction(float)} when the user scrolls.
         */
        public static final int FEATURE_PARALLAX = 1 << 1;

        /**
         * Summary:
         * This feature enables fading in between multiple decode states, to give smooth transitions
         * to and from the placeholder, progress bars, and decoded image.
         *
         * <p/>
         * Explanation:
         * The states are: {@link ExtendedBitmapDrawable#LOAD_STATE_UNINITIALIZED},
         * {@link ExtendedBitmapDrawable#LOAD_STATE_NOT_YET_LOADED},
         * {@link ExtendedBitmapDrawable#LOAD_STATE_LOADING},
         * {@link ExtendedBitmapDrawable#LOAD_STATE_LOADED}, and
         * {@link ExtendedBitmapDrawable#LOAD_STATE_FAILED}. These states affect whether the
         * placeholder and/or the progress bar is showing and animating. We first show the
         * pulsating placeholder when an image begins decoding. After 2 seconds, we fade in a
         * spinning progress bar. When the decode completes, we fade in the image.
         *
         * <p/>
         * Pros:
         * Smooth, beautiful transitions avoid perceived jank. Progress indicator informs users that
         * work is being done and the app is not stalled.
         *
         * <p/>
         * Cons:
         * Very fast decodes' short decode time would be eclipsed by the animation duration. Static
         * placeholder could be accomplished by {@link BasicBitmapDrawable} without the added
         * complexity of states.
         *
         * <p/>
         * Requirements:
         * Set {@link #backgroundColor} to the color used for the background of the placeholder and
         * progress bar. Use the alternative constructor to populate {@link #placeholder} and
         * {@link #progressBar}. Optionally set {@link #placeholderAnimationDuration}.
         */
        public static final int FEATURE_STATE_CHANGES = 1 << 2;

        /**
         * Non-changeable bit field describing the features you want the
         * {@link ExtendedBitmapDrawable} to support.
         *
         * <p/>
         * Example:
         * <code>
         * opts.features = FEATURE_ORDERED_DISPLAY | FEATURE_PARALLAX | FEATURE_STATE_CHANGES;
         * </code>
         */
        public final int features;

        /**
         * Optional field for general decoding.
         *
         * This field determines which section of the source image to decode from. A value of 0
         * indicates a preference for the very top of the source, while a value of 1 indicates a
         * preference for the very bottom of the source. A value of .5 will result in the center
         * of the source being decoded.
         *
         * This should not be confused with {@link #setParallaxFraction(float)}. This field
         * determines the general section for decode. The parallax fraction then determines the
         * slice from within that section for display.
         *
         * The default value of 1f / 3 provides a good heuristic for the subject's face in a
         * portrait photo.
         */
        public float decodeVerticalCenter = 1f / 3;

        /**
         * Required field if {@link #FEATURE_ORDERED_DISPLAY} is supported.
         */
        public DecodeAggregator decodeAggregator = null;

        /**
         * Required field if {@link #FEATURE_PARALLAX} is supported.
         *
         * A value of 1.5f gives a subtle parallax, and is a good value to
         * start with. 2.0f gives a more obvious parallax, arguably exaggerated. Some users report
         * motion sickness with 2.0f. A value of 1.0f is synonymous with no parallax. Be careful not
         * to set too high a value, since we will start cropping the widths if the image's height is
         * not sufficient.
         */
        public float parallaxSpeedMultiplier = 1;
